package org.apache.james.mailbox.cassandra.mail;
import static org.assertj.core.api.Assertions.assertThat;
import static org.assertj.core.api.Assertions.assertThatCode;
import javax.mail.Flags;
import org.apache.james.backends.cassandra.CassandraCluster;
import org.apache.james.backends.cassandra.CassandraClusterExtension;
import org.apache.james.mailbox.FlagsBuilder;
import org.apache.james.mailbox.cassandra.ids.CassandraId;
import org.apache.james.mailbox.cassandra.modules.CassandraApplicableFlagsModule;
import org.junit.jupiter.api.BeforeEach;
import org.junit.jupiter.api.Test;
import org.junit.jupiter.api.extension.RegisterExtension;
import com.google.common.collect.ImmutableSet;
class CassandraApplicableFlagDAOTest {
private static final String USER_FLAG = "User Flag";
private static final String USER_FLAG2 = "User Flag 2";
private static final CassandraId CASSANDRA_ID = CassandraId.timeBased();
@RegisterExtension
static CassandraClusterExtension cassandraCluster = new CassandraClusterExtension(CassandraApplicableFlagsModule.MODULE);
private CassandraApplicableFlagDAO testee;
@BeforeEach
void setUp(CassandraCluster cassandra) {
testee = new CassandraApplicableFlagDAO(cassandra.getConf());
}
@Test
void updateApplicableFlagsShouldReturnEmptyByDefault() {
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).hasElement().block())
.isFalse();
}
@Test
void updateApplicableFlagsShouldSupportEmptyUserFlags() {
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of()).block();
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).hasElement().block())
.isFalse();
}
@Test
void updateApplicableFlagsShouldUpdateUserFlag() {
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G)).block();
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).block())
.isEqualTo(new Flags(USER_FLAG));
}
@Test
void retrieveApplicableFlagShouldReturnEmptyWhenDeleted() {
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G)).block();
testee.delete(CASSANDRA_ID).block();
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).blockOptional())
.isEmpty();
}
@Test
void deleteShouldNotThrowWhenEmpty() {
assertThatCode(() -> testee.delete(CASSANDRA_ID).block())
.doesNotThrowAnyException();
}
@Test
void updateApplicableFlagsShouldUnionUserFlags() {
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G)).block();
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G2)).block();
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).block())
.isEqualTo(FlagsBuilder.builder().add(USER_FLAG, USER_FLAG2).build());
}
@Test
void updateApplicableFlagsShouldBeIdempotent() {
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G)).block();
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G)).block();
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).block())
.isEqualTo(new Flags(USER_FLAG));
}
@Test
void updateApplicableFlagsShouldSkipAlreadyStoredFlagsWhenAddingFlag() {
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G)).block();
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G, USER_FLAG2)).block();
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).block())
.isEqualTo(FlagsBuilder.builder().add(USER_FLAG, USER_FLAG2).build());
}
@Test
void updateApplicableFlagsShouldUpdateMultiFlags() {
testee.updateApplicableFlags(CASSANDRA_ID, ImmutableSet.of(USER_FLAG, USER_FLAG2)).block();
assertThat(testee.retrieveApplicableFlag(CASSANDRA_ID).block())
.isEqualTo(FlagsBuilder.builder().add(USER_FLAG, USER_FLAG2).build());
}
}
